Description:

Technological advances in generation, transmission, distribution, and system operation are changing and will continue to change the industry in the coming years. Fully updated to reflect recent changes to regulation, structure, and technology, this second edition of Understanding Electric Power Systems provides a real-world view of electric power systems, how they operate, how the organizations are structured, and how electricity is regulated and priced. Written for individuals in government, business, educational institutions, this updated version of a classic explains concepts and jargon of the electric power industry to the layperson.

JACK CASAZZA is currently President of the American Education Institute and an Outside Director of the Georgia Systems Operation Corporation. He is an IEEE Life Fellow, a former utility executive and consultant, and has won many awards for his contribution to the development of electric power systems.FRANK DELEA retired in 1997 from Consolidated Edison, Inc. where he had assignments giving him broad insight into planning, operational, financial, rate, organizational, and legal issues. He was involved in many issues including mergers and acquisitions, investments in nonregulated subsidiaries, and corporate restructuring.
